| | Surname | Astle | | | First names | George | | | Rank/ occupation | Rear Admiral | | | Unit | Royal Navy | | | Death date | 1830 | | | Place of death | London  | | | Source | Gentleman's Magazine | | | Date | 1830 Suppl. Part II | | | Page number | 646 | | | Detail | LONDON AND ITS VICINITY. Lately. George Astle, esq. Rear-Admiral R.N. He was made a Lieut. 1794, Post Captain 1798. While commanding la Virginie frigate in the East Indies, he captured several prizes, and among them three Dutch vessels of war mounting in the whole 32 guns; he returned to England Feb. 14, 1803. |
